.bg-grid-pattern[data-v-15a9acde]{background-image:radial-gradient(circle,#6366f1 1px,transparent 0);background-size:30px 30px}@keyframes drift-15a9acde{0%{background-position:0 0}to{background-position:30px 30px}}@keyframes float-15a9acde{0%,to{transform:translateY(0) rotate(12deg)}50%{transform:translateY(-30px) rotate(18deg)}}@keyframes shimmer-15a9acde{0%{transform:translate(-100%) skew(-12deg)}to{transform:translate(200%) skew(-12deg)}}.animate-drift[data-v-15a9acde]{animation:drift-15a9acde 30s linear infinite}.animate-float[data-v-15a9acde]{animation:float-15a9acde 8s ease-in-out infinite}.animate-shimmer[data-v-15a9acde]{animation:shimmer-15a9acde 2s ease-in-out}.animate-fade-in-up[data-v-15a9acde]{animation:fadeInUp-15a9acde .8s ease-out forwards;opacity:0}.animate-fade-in-right[data-v-15a9acde]{animation:fadeInRight-15a9acde 1s ease-out forwards;opacity:0}.animation-delay-1000[data-v-15a9acde]{animation-delay:1s}.animation-delay-2000[data-v-15a9acde]{animation-delay:2s}.animation-delay-3000[data-v-15a9acde]{animation-delay:3s}@keyframes fadeInUp-15a9acde{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}@keyframes fadeInRight-15a9acde{0%{opacity:0;transform:translate(40px)}to{opacity:1;transform:translate(0)}}@media (max-width:1024px){.animate-fade-in-right[data-v-15a9acde]{animation:fadeInUp-15a9acde 1s ease-out forwards}}@supports not ((-webkit-backdrop-filter:blur(12px)) or (backdrop-filter:blur(12px))){.backdrop-blur-md[data-v-15a9acde]{background-color:#fffffff2}.dark .backdrop-blur-md[data-v-15a9acde]{background-color:#1f2937f2}}
